"Punch, or the London Charivari, Volume 158, March 10th, 1920"


* * *
Liverpool City Council is to consider the appointment of women park-
keepers. In support it is urged that when it comes to persuading a paper
bag to go along quietly the superior tact of a woman is bound to tell.
* * *
Arrangements for the continuation of the Food Ministry, it is stated, are
still incomplete. It would be a thousand pities if a mere abundance of food
should lead to the disappearance of this valuable department.
* * *
"Will the gentlemen on the Allied Surrender List," says the _Berlin
Official Gazette_, "inform the German authorities of their address?" This
is a typical piece of Teutonic duplicity. There are, of course, no
gentlemen on the List.
* * *
The chiffchaff has been heard in Hampshire and a couple of road-peckers
were observed last week hovering in the neighbourhood of Wellington Street.
